Coronavirus in France: the results of this Saturday, September 25

The fourth epidemic wave is slowly receding. “We are on the right track,” said the Minister of Health. Daily update on the Covid epidemic in France, with figures from Public Health France and the Ministry of Health.

Contamination

This Saturday, September 25, 6,012 new cases of Covid-19 were identified in 24 hours, according to figures from Public Health France, a total of 6,989,623 cases confirmed since the start of the epidemic.

The test positivity rate fell to 1.3% (compared to 2.6% at the start of September).

Hospitalizations

According to the daily update of the health agency Public Health France, the number of hospitalized patients amounted to 7,980 against nearly 9,000 a week before and 11,000 at the beginning of September, with 196 admissions in 24 hours.

Among these patients, 1,571 are hospitalized in the intensive care units, reserved for the most serious cases, against 1,837 a week before and nearly 2,300 at the beginning of September.

Critical care services, which treat the most serious cases, have received 54 new patients in the past 24 hours.

Deaths

In 24 hours, 29 people died of Covid in hospital. The total death toll stands at 116,449 deaths since the start of the epidemic, including 89,634 in hospital.

The vaccination

Since the start of the vaccination campaign in France, 50,345,190 people have received at least one injection (i.e. 74.7% of the total population) and 48,247,475 people now have a complete vaccination schedule (i.e. 71.6% of the total population).
